TransCore (TRN), a subsidiary of Roper Technologies, Inc. (NYSE: ROP) is seeking a full-time Database Administrator IV to join our team in NY or Houston, TX offices. Job Summary:The Database Administrator is responsible for maintaining, managing, and optimizing MS-SQL Server databases in support of Enterprise and External Web applications. This includes working closely with system managers and developers to optimize systems for availability and performance; and provide data analysis services. The Database Administrator also is responsible for maintaining applications, processes, and maintenance procedures; performance tuning; and documentation and management of changes to database operations Essential Duties and Responsibilitiesinclude the following. Other duties may be assigned. Propose innovative solutions and communicate ideas to the supervisor and to the group. Work with software developer(s) and senior team members to develop database designs and enhancements. Provide technical assistance by responding to inquiries regarding errors, problems, or questions. Analyze, install and test upgrades of products. Monitor performance of applications and/or programs after implementation, taking actions as required.
